Nahargarh is a Rural village located in Kachola, Shahpura, Rajasthan.
The total population of Nahargarh is 797.
Nahargarh village comprises 198 households.
The literacy rate in Nahargarh is 44.9%. Among the literate population of 297, there are 200 literate males and 97 literate females.
In Nahargarh, there are 417 males and 380 females, with a sex ratio of 911 females per 1000 males.
There are 136 children (17.1% of population), comprising 74 boys and 62 girls.
The total number of workers in Nahargarh is 361, with 287 main workers and 74 marginal workers.
In Nahargarh, there are 253 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(137 males, 116 females) and 58 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(30 males, 28 females).
Nahargarh is located in Rajasthan state, Shahpura district, and falls under Kachola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 96101 and LGD code is 96101.
